About Seattle Center:
Seattle Center is the region’s premier civic, arts and family gathering place in the core of our city and region, home to more than 30 arts, cultural, and entertainment organizations, family attractions, and tourist amenities. Our mission is to create exceptional events, experiences, and environments that delight and inspire the human spirit to build stronger communities. To support this work, Seattle Center currently employs 220 full-time employees and hundreds of intermittent workers. In 2023 Seattle Center is expanding its role to provide operations, maintenance and public safety services for Seattle’s new Waterfront Park, a series of new public spaces on Seattle’s downtown waterfront between Pioneer Square and the Seattle Aquarium. Seattle Center will bring its deep experience successfully managing public space to the waterfront. As a department of the City of Seattle, Seattle Center contributes to the quality of life for Seattle residents–and the region’s economy and image as its top visitor destination.
About this position:
We are seeking a qualified Electrician Crew Chief to lead a crew of six (6) electricians. Unlike other facility leads within the City of Seattle, this position schedules and coordinates electrical support in both the production of events and facility maintenance for the buildings and grounds. This position works closely with other trade leads, project coordinators, building managers, and event service representatives; in addition to other support groups and staff to coordinate work. This position reports directly to the Assistant Supervisor in the Technical Facility Management unit.
